Why are risky domains on your list a real problem?

You’re sending emails to hundreds of addresses. A few bounce. You shrug it off—small numbers, no big deal. But what if one of those bounces isn’t from an invalid address at all? What if it’s from a disposable domain, a role-based email, or a poorly managed provider? These aren’t just harmless glitches. They’re signals that could hurt your sender reputation.

These domains don’t just create failed deliveries—they can trigger spam filters, inflate your bounce rate, and damage your IP reputation, even if they’re only a small fraction of your list. Spam detection systems don’t care if it’s 0.2% or 2% of your list; they track the pattern. And when your delivery rate dips across multiple ISPs, your next campaign may never reach the inbox.

How do email verification verdicts help identify risky domains?

Each email verification returns a clear verdict—valid, invalid, catch-all, or risky—and these aren't just labels. They’re signals that reveal the health and behavior of an email address or domain. A 'risky' verdict means the address or domain is flagged by multiple anti-abuse systems due to patterns associated with spam, fraud, or high bounce likelihood. You can use these verdicts to proactively filter out domains that harm deliverability, even before sending.

What 'risky' actually means in practice

When a domain returns a 'risky' verdict, it’s not guessing—it’s detecting behavior that correlates with abuse patterns. This includes domains known for hosting disposable email addresses, outdated role accounts like postmaster@ or admin@, or domains that use strict filtering or greylisting. These domains aren’t inherently malicious, but they often result in high bounce rates or inbox placement issues, especially in transactional or marketing sends. The verdict helps you identify domains that may appear valid but are prone to delivery failure or sender reputation damage.

What does a 'risky' verdict actually mean in practice?

A 'risky' verdict means the email address comes from a domain that’s statistically more likely to cause delivery problems—these include disposable email providers, role-based addresses (like admin@ or sales@), or domains with catch-all configurations that accept messages but can’t route them properly. These are not just theoretical risks; they appear in real-world send data as hard bounces, rejected connections, or sudden drops in inbox placement.

Disposable and role-based domains in the wild

Domains like 10minutemail.com or mailinator.com exist to accept emails temporarily and then discard them. You might encounter these in sign-up flows, but sending to them wastes bandwidth, increases bounce rates, and can negatively impact your sender reputation with ISPs. Similarly, role accounts—such as [email protected]—are often abused by spammers and can be flagged by filtering systems. According to a 2023 report by Return Path, messages to role-based addresses are up to 30% more likely to be blocked than standard personal inboxes.

Catch-all domains and the hidden delivery failure

Some domains are set to accept any email address, even invalid ones. While this might seem helpful for users, it creates a silent failure: the server accepts the message but never delivers it, leading to undetected bounce loops. These are hard to spot because they don’t generate immediate errors. Instead, you get no feedback at all—messages vanish into black holes. This is a well-documented issue in modern email infrastructure, discussed at length in RFC 5321 section 4.5.1, which addresses message delivery validation.

These domains often trigger reputation filters because of known abuse patterns. ISPs like Gmail and Outlook track sending behavior from known risky domains and adjust filtering thresholds. Even if one message lands in the inbox, a pattern of sending to such domains signals poor list hygiene. That can result in your entire domain’s IP being throttled or blacklisted over time.

Why verdicts matter—beyond just "valid" or "invalid"

Not all bad emails are the same. A 'risky' verdict often signals a domain with poor deliverability history, greylisting behavior, or high spam volume. According to Google's Safe Browsing diagnostic, domains with consistent abuse patterns are blocked across Gmail, Inbox, and other major clients. Catch-all domains, meanwhile, can inflate your bounce rate by accepting mail they don’t deliver. Role-based accounts like info@ or support@ are rarely checked and often not monitored—sending to them harms your sender score. Addressing these nuances before sending is how you avoid being blacklisted.

Let’s not treat all invalids the same. Filtering by verdict lets you apply different rules: auto-delete 'risky', quarantine 'catch-all', and approve 'valid' with confidence. This approach scales safely across large campaigns and protects your long-term deliverability.

What email verification verdicts mean in plain English

You can trust email verification verdicts to tell you exactly how safe each address is before sending. Valid means it’s real and deliverable. Invalid means it’s broken. Catch-all means the domain accepts all emails—but you can’t confirm delivery. Risky means potential bounce or abuse. Disposable means temporary, automated accounts. Use these verdicts to filter out the weak links and protect your sender reputation.

Understanding each verdict

Let’s break down what each verdict really means when you run a list through a verification tool. This isn’t marketing jargon—it’s the actual state of the email address.

Verdict Meaning Risk Level Recommended Action
Valid The email address exists and the domain accepts messages. SMTP handshake completes successfully. Low Send with confidence. These are your best candidates.
Invalid Either the syntax is broken (like @example.com without a username) or the domain doesn’t exist. High Remove immediately. These will bounce and harm your sender score.
Catch-all The domain accepts any inbox, but the system doesn’t confirm whether the specific address is real. High Exclude from sends. You may still hit bounces, and inbox placement suffers.
Risky Flagged for abuse indicators—common in temporary, role-based, or high-bounce domains (e.g., admin@, info@, or disposable providers). Medium to High Review carefully. Consider excluding or warming up gradually.
Disposable From an automated email service that deletes accounts after a few days (e.g., Mailinator, TempMail). Very High Remove entirely. No long-term engagement, high bounce rate, and possible spam trap triggers.

Which domains are most commonly flagged as risky?

You’ll most often see disposable email domains (like tempmail.com or 10minutemail.com), role-based addresses (such as admin@ or sales@ on small or poorly managed domains), and domains with known spam or DNS issues flagged as risky. These domains typically have high bounce rates, lack real user engagement, or are used for abuse—leading email verification tools to classify them as high risk before you send.

Disposable domains: short-lived and abuse-prone

Domains like mailinator.com or 10minutemail.com are designed for temporary use. They’re often used to create accounts without real identity. Because they’re not meant to be permanent, they rarely result in real engagement. You’ll see consistent 'risky' verdicts on these—no surprise, since they’re a red flag to any deliverability system. ISPs and email providers treat these with high suspicion, and rightly so. According to Spamhaus, short-lived, unverified email domains are among the most common sources of spam and fake registration activity.

Role-based addresses and weak DNS hygiene

Address patterns like support@, info@, or admin@ on domains without proper email handling often return as risky. These aren’t always invalid—but if the domain doesn’t verify individual addresses and uses catch-all settings, you’re relying on a system that may never actually deliver. A catch-all setup accepts all emails, even if the user doesn’t exist, which inflates bounce rates and harms sender reputation. Tools like bulk email verification can catch this early and flag such domains before your campaign starts.

Domains with poor DNS records—missing SPF, DKIM, or DMARC configurations—also show up as risky. These standards help verify that an email truly comes from the claimed domain. Without them, your message can be spoofed, making ISPs block or drop it. An entire domain with weak or missing records often has a history of abuse, low engagement, or poor maintenance. If a domain has a consistently high bounce rate or has been listed on a blocklist, it’s a warning sign that even valid-looking addresses may never reach the inbox.

Frequently asked questions

What happens if I send to a risky domain?

You’ll likely receive a hard bounce, which can hurt your sender reputation. High bounce rates signal poor list quality to ISPs, increasing the risk of being flagged or blocked.

Can a 'catch-all' address be valid?

Technically yes—but it doesn’t guarantee delivery. Catch-all domains accept all incoming mail but may not route it correctly. This leads to undeliverable or delayed messages.

Are role-based email addresses always risky?

Not always—but they are often flagged as risky due to high bounce rates and abuse patterns. Use with caution, and consider using targeted alternatives like personal addresses.

How often should I clean my email list for risky domains?

Quarterly, or after major list acquisitions. Continuous verification via API ensures ongoing hygiene, especially in high-turnover campaigns.

Do disposable email domains impact sender reputation?

Yes. ISPs see sending to disposable domains as a sign of low-quality or spammy behavior. Even a few messages can affect your IP reputation.
